Software Engineer\n\nPutting the right location data, on the right map, for the right people, at the right time. That is how our work saves lives and protects property through Public Safety Location Intelligenceโข.\n\nThat may sound like a catchy tagline, but that is what we do working with leading-edge technologies and systems. Our team is looking for a top-quality Software Engineer to join us in building these vital capabilities.\n\nAbout the role\n\nYou have a unique opportunity to join a team that makes software solutions that truly make a difference. Successful candidates will demonstrate a passion for high-quality software, have strong engineering principles and systematic problem-solving skills.\n\nThe position is entirely remote, offers flexible schedules, generous benefits, and paid time off. \n\n- Design and develop software solutions\n- Participate in the collection of requirements, give estimations, and propose different approaches \n- Bring code quality and good practices, and perform deployment\n- Stay up-to-date with GIS software trends and emerging technologies \n\nWhat we are looking for\n\n- 3+ years of experience coding in Python and JavaScript\n- Experience with SQL databases, specifically PostgreSQL\n- Experience developing consumer-facing web or desktop applications\n- Highly flexible, independent thinking, and quick learning\n- Familiar with the development challenges inherent with highly scalable and available web applications\n- Knowledge of Agile software development methodologies and practices \n- Strong English communication skills, both verbal and written\n\nWhat gives you an edge\n\n- A Bachelor's degree in a computer science-related field or Bachelor's degree along with solid and relevant experience\n- Experience with Geographical Information systems or geospatial data\n- Experience with open source technologies and containers\n\nWhat you will do\n- Successfully delivery high quality web or desktop software solutions including requirements, code, and documentation on time and within scope\n- Contribute to development quality, including unit testing, peer review, and other quality activities as needed \n- Resolve defects/bugs during testing, pre-production, production, and post-release patches\n- Assist with the technical requirements definition of backlog items and create technical documentation as needed\n- Grow and apply technical skills in service to customers in public safety\n- Follow industry best practices and development process\n- Commit to team success and positive team dynamics\n- Promote the Company, its Mission, Core Values, programs, and achievements to the public and other employees.\n Core Values\n- Customer Commitment\n- Continuous Improvement and Innovation\n- Sense of Urgency\n- Teamwork\n- Empowered Accountability\n\nThe above statements are intended to describe the general nature and level of work being performed by people assigned to this job. They are not to be construed as an exhaustive list of all job duties performed.\n\n\n\nGeo-Comm is an equal opportunity employer, and does not discriminate in hiring or employment on the basis of race, creed, color, religion, sex, national origin, citizenship status, age, disability, marital status, familial status, sexual orientation, veteran status, public assistance status, or any other status protected by applicable law.\n\nGeo-Comm Corporation provides a drug-free working environment.\n\n\n \n\nPlease mention the word **STEADY** when applying to show you read the job post completely (#RNTQuMjI2LjIyMi4xODM=). This is a feature to avoid spam applicants. Companies can search these words to find applicants that read this and see they're human.\n\n \n\n#Salary and compensation\n
$80,000 — $100,000/year\n
\n\n#Location\nUnited States
# How do you apply?\n\nApply on our site at the link below:
๐ Please reference you found the job on Remote OK, this helps us get more companies to post here, thanks!
When applying for jobs, you should NEVER have to pay to apply. You should also NEVER have to pay to buy equipment which they then pay you back for later. Also never pay for trainings you have to do. Those are scams! NEVER PAY FOR ANYTHING! Posts that link to pages with "how to work online" are also scams. Don't use them or pay for them. Also always verify you're actually talking to the company in the job post and not an imposter. A good idea is to check the domain name for the site/email and see if it's the actual company's main domain name. Scams in remote work are rampant, be careful! Read more to avoid scams. When clicking on the button to apply above, you will leave Remote OK and go to the job application page for that company outside this site. Remote OK accepts no liability or responsibility as a consequence of any reliance upon information on there (external sites) or here.